[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]I’m having a hard time picturing how this will work. We’re going to be teaching in front of a class of kids with our voices muffled by a mask? I’m also a bit concerned as to what it’s going to feel like wearing a mask all day while talking. When I’m wearing a mask out in public, I’m generally not talking much except for short conversations with a clerk. Even then, there are a few times I’ve caught myself pulling my mask down to speak more clearly, of course as soon as I’ve realized what I’ve done, I pull my mask back up, but that just shows me how uncomfortable it is to talk with a mask on that I would naturally do this. Are other teachers concerned about what talking all day with a mask on is going to be like? [/quote] I am concerned about this too. I’ve seen some decent face shields. I might get on to wear over my mask. I can then pull down the mask in situations where I’m teaching at the front of the room. Kids will be able to see my mouth which is important for comprehension.[/quote]
